Title
Synthesis of variable gain controllers for a class of uncertain nonlinear systems via piecewise Lyapunov functions

Abstract
This paper deals with a design problem of a variable gain controller for a class of uncertain nonlinear systems via piecewise Lyapunov functions. The variable gain controller is designed so as to reduce the effect of uncertainties and nonlinear perturbations. In this paper, on the basis of the concept of piecewise Lyapunov functions, we show sufficient conditions for the existence of the proposed variable gain controller. Finally, numerical examples are presented.
